A dangerous ledge lies just below the surface of the water in the Fox Islands Thoroughfare that passes between North Haven and Vinalhaven in Midcoast Maine. A "spark plug-style" lighthouse has marked the spot since 1890, warning mariners to beware. Goose Rocks Light is now automated and solar powered, but it still serves the same function.

In November 2006, Beacon Preservation, Inc., took over the preservation and management of Goose Rocks Lighthouse. The lighthouse is now available for "keeper's experience" overnight visits, making it one of the very few lighthouses of its type in the U.S. offering overnight accommodations.
